
Gen V is an American superhero television series, developed by Craig Rosenberg, Evan Goldberg, and Eric Kripke, serving as a spin-off of The Boys. It stars Jaz Sinclair, the late Chance Perdomo, Lizze Broadway, Maddie Phillips, London Thor, Derek Luh, Asa Germann, and Shelley Conn.
The series follows Supes who are tested in battle royal challenges at the Godolkin University School of Crimefighting founded by Thomas Godolkin run by Vought International.
